WebinarTrackBee Insights: scale your ads with Claude or ChatGPTJune 3, 19:00 CEST / 13:00 ETRegister →
TrackBee × TikTok — Preview
+

Server-side tracking for TikTok Ads

TrackBee sends complete Shopify conversion data to TikTok via the Events API, so pixel limitations don't drag down your campaign optimisation from day one.

Built for Shopify Zero maintenance Live in 5 minutes

The problem

TikTok's pixel misses more events on incomplete data

Browser-based tracking breaks down fast on TikTok. Between ad blockers, iOS restrictions, and short session times, the TikTok pixel often captures less than half of real conversion activity — so the algorithm trains on partial data.

  • TikTok pixel fires unreliably — ad blockers and iOS privacy reduce event delivery
  • Incomplete data leads to higher CPAs and inaccurate campaign optimisation
  • Attribution gaps between TikTok and Shopify erode confidence in channel performance
ads.tiktok.com/events-manager Events Manager Event Match Quality Match quality across your TikTok pixel events Low match POOR EVENT NAME DELIVERY STATUS ViewContent 52% FAIR AddToCart 22% POOR InitiateCheckout 18% POOR CompletePayment 21% POOR ! Algorithm training on incomplete event data

How TrackBee fixes it

Your Shopify data, delivered to TikTok

Three layers that work together so TikTok's algorithm gets a complete, clean signal — without you touching pixel code.

Server-side Events API

TrackBee sends conversion events directly from Shopify's servers to TikTok's Events API — independent of browser-side restrictions like ad blockers and iOS privacy settings.

Advanced event matching

Hashed customer identifiers (email, phone, IP, user agent) are sent with every event, dramatically improving TikTok's ability to match conversions to the right ad interactions.

Zero-maintenance setup

No code, no developer, no ongoing maintenance. TrackBee connects your Shopify store to TikTok's Events API in minutes and keeps it running automatically.

The difference

Before vs. after TrackBee

Metric
Without TrackBee
With TrackBee
Event coverage
40 – 60%
95%+
Event match quality
Low, limited signals
High, multi-signal
CPA trend
Inflated
Significantly lower
Setup complexity
Manual API work
5-minute install
Maintenance
Pixel breaks silently
Zero. Fully automated

Exclusive feature

Separate new vs. returning customer data in TikTok

TrackBee sends two custom events to TikTok via the Events API: NewCustomerPurchase and ReturningCustomerPurchase. Optimise acquisition and retention separately — without manual setup.

NewCustomerPurchase

Fires when a first-time buyer completes a purchase. Use it to optimise TikTok campaigns specifically for customer acquisition and to build lookalikes from real new customers — not repeat buyers.

ReturningCustomerPurchase

Fires when an existing customer makes another purchase. Use it for retention campaigns and to measure true repeat-buyer behaviour separately from new customer acquisition.

How to enable it

  1. 1 Open your TrackBee dashboard and select your store
  2. 2 Go to your TikTok integration settings
  3. 3 Toggle on the "New vs Returning" feature
  4. 4 The custom events appear in TikTok Events Manager after the next purchase
  5. 5 Customise your TikTok campaign columns to see the new metrics
Note: The NewCustomerPurchase and ReturningCustomerPurchase events only show up in TikTok Events Manager after a purchase has been processed. If you don't see them yet, wait for the next order to come in.

FAQ

Common questions about TikTok Ads + TrackBee

TrackBee uses TikTok's Events API to send conversion data directly from your Shopify servers. Events are delivered reliably regardless of browser restrictions, ad blockers, or iOS privacy settings that would normally block the TikTok pixel.

No. TrackBee uses TikTok's built-in deduplication. Each event includes a unique event ID, so if both your existing pixel and TrackBee report the same conversion, TikTok counts it only once. You can safely run both in parallel.

No. You can keep the existing TikTok pixel as a backup for retargeting and audience building. TrackBee's server-side events work alongside it, with deduplication ensuring no double counting. Most merchants keep both running for maximum coverage.

TrackBee sends all standard TikTok events including ViewContent, AddToCart, InitiateCheckout, and CompletePayment. Each event is enriched with hashed first-party customer identifiers, product data, and value information for maximum optimisation signal.

Yes. TrackBee identifies first-time vs. repeat buyers using your Shopify customer history and sends separate NewCustomerPurchase and ReturningCustomerPurchase events to TikTok. You can then optimise acquisition campaigns and retention campaigns independently.

Stop losing TikTok conversions today

TikTok is making decisions on incomplete data right now. Fix it in under 5 minutes.

View plans & pricing →
Buzz mascot
Start Free Trial Pricing